Output 592d176edf5b0da3088eb793d3bb54e949cfa57c548e0775c29f019dc97a19ff:1

value
1102281
script pubkey
OP_0 OP_PUSHBYTES_20 0268acc17bcd42be0a64b86929304021ca21a8c0
address
bc1qqf52estme4ptuznyhp5jjvzqy89zr2xqvsxens
transaction
592d176edf5b0da3088eb793d3bb54e949cfa57c548e0775c29f019dc97a19ff
confirmations
73185
spent
true